Apple iPhone 1.1.4
I am just in the middle of downloading a new Apple iPhone 1.1.4 Firmware update; you can download the iPhones OS X update via iTunes as normal.

This is what we know so far:

  • No word yet whether this will mess with unlocked phones
  • Fixes Bluetooth (improved compatibility with GPS units)
  • Fixes SMS ordering bugs (fixes text displaying out of order)
  • Problems sending mail fixed, where it just vanishes from sent mail folder

There is also a rumor that the issue of dropped calls and weak signal that some users reported has been fixed.
